Matthew Osborn's SHOPPING CENTRE Comes to Edinburgh Fringe, Now thru Aug 26

RBM and Comedians Theatre Company presents SHOPPING CENTRE, written and performed by Matthew Osborn & directed by Maggie Inchley at The Third Door at The Gilded Balloon, 45-47 Lothian St, Edinburgh EH1 1HB, from tonight, Aug 1 through Aug 26.

Following the extraordinary success of last year's Cul-De-Sac, comes a new play by award winning stand-up Matthew Osborn. Shopping Centre is the story of a an unhappy loner who finds solace in a shopping centre until one day it descends into a riot of sex and violence.

Matthew is a talented stand-up who started on the circuit in 2002 and went on to win So You Think You’re Funny the same year. In 2003 he was named Chortle Best Newcomer. Since then he has performed on the UK circuit and abroad in France, Belgium and Monaco, as well as supporting Harry Hill and Al Murray and appearing as part of The Comedy Zone at the 2003 Edinburgh festival. Other work includes appearing in Spanking New on 7 (BBC Radio 7), a programme featuring the most promising new stand up talent and as part of Jongleurs Live, a collections of CD’s showcasing the 'Freshest and Funniest' acts on the circuit.

In 2005 Matthew took a break from stand-up to concentrate on his writing, in which time he developed a number of plays, sitcoms and sketch ideas as well as writing his first book,’ Leisure’.

Since returning to the comedy circuit in 2007 Matthew has picked up where he left off appearing at some of the UK’s leading clubs. Most recently Matthew was named 2009 English Comedian of the and has appeared as a guest on Claudia Winkleman’s Arts Show(BBC Radio 2) and the newspaper review on Sky News. He is currently working as a writer on Channel 4’s Stand Up For the Week and recently recorded Russell Howard’s Good News (BBC3).

Maggie Inchley is co-Artistic Director of the Comedians Theatre Company. Her credits include The Zoo Story with Phil Nichol, True West, Jeremy Lion for Your Entertainment, and Matthew Osborn's Cul-de-Sac. This year at the festival Maggie is also running Itch: A Scratch Event, and is directing The Intervention and Clovis van Darkhelm.

The show plays 1st – 26th August, 4.30pm (no performances 13th and 20th August). Tickets: 1st – 3rd August, £5 (Previews); Monday – Thursday, £9 & £8; Friday - Sunday, £10 & £9. Box Office: 0131 622 6552/ www.gildedballoon.co.uk.
